Braves Sweep Marlins

     The Atlanta Braves handled the Miami Marlins 4-3 in 10 innings at Truist Park on Wednesday night. The Braves pulled off a three-game series sweep. 
     Atlanta(17-6) ripped out to a 2-0 lead in the bottom of the first. Ronald Acuna Jr. reached home on a balk by Marlins starting pitcher Sixton Sanchez. Marcell Ozuna later knocked in Michael Harris II on a base hit to left field. 
     Miami(6-20) answered back immediately in the top of the second and trailed 2-1. Jesus Sanchez smacked a solo home run to right field for his second homer of the season. 
     The Braves took the lead 3-1 in the third inning. Ozuna singled through the right side and Matt Olson crossed the plate. 
     The Marlins came back in the top of the ninth. Josh Bell reached first on a fielding error by Olson as the ball went into the Braves dugout. Luis Arraez and Bryan De La Cruz both scored on the play. 
     The contest would into extra innings. Atlanta walked it off in the bottom of the 10th when Harris drove in Ozuna on a single into left-center field.
